
如何用python生成成绩单
用户关注问题
如何开始用Python制作成绩单?
我刚开始学习Python,想知道制作成绩单需要用到哪些基础知识和工具?
制作成绩单的基本步骤和工具
制作成绩单通常需要掌握Python编程基础,包括变量、数据结构(如列表和字典)、文件操作等。常用的工具有Pandas库用于数据处理,OpenPyXL或XlsxWriter库用于生成Excel格式的成绩单,也可以用ReportLab库生成PDF格式。学习这些内容可以帮助你顺利完成成绩单的制作。
如何处理和存储学生成绩数据?
制作成绩单时,如何有效地管理和存储学生的成绩信息?
成绩数据的管理方法
可以使用Python中的字典或Pandas数据框来存储学生成绩数据。字典结构适合小规模数据,方便灵活;Pandas数据框适合处理大量数据,支持数据分析和可视化。此外,可以将成绩数据保存在CSV或Excel文件中,以便后续读取和处理。选择合适的存储方式有助于提高成绩单生成的效率与准确性。
如何在Python中自动生成格式美观的成绩单?
除了计算成绩,我还想让成绩单看起来专业和美观,有什么推荐的方法或库?
生成美观成绩单的技巧和工具
利用报告生成库如ReportLab可以创建专业的PDF成绩单,支持自定义字体、颜色和排版。使用Excel操作库如OpenPyXL或XlsxWriter,可以设置单元格样式、合并单元格,生成格式整齐的电子表格成绩单。结合这些工具,可以让生成的成绩单不仅数据准确,还具备良好的视觉效果。